Shatavari (Asparagus racemosus) saplings ready for commercial planting

Enable HLS to view with audio, or disable this notification

9 Upvotes

High-yield, fast-growing Shatavari (Asparagus racemosus) saplings ready for planting. Bred for high root mass and superior saponin content, making them ideal for pharmaceutical, Ayurvedic, and herbal extract buyers.

Key Features & Commercial Highlights:

Plant Type: Healthy, disease-resistant vegetative shoots.

Maturity & Yield: Ready for harvest in 18–24 months; yields up to 4–5 tonnes of dried roots per acre under optimal management.

Growth Requirements: Thrives in well-drained sandy loam soil; highly drought-tolerant with low irrigation needs once established.

Commercial Value: High demand in women's health, immunity, and dietary supplement industries with steady market rates.

Bulk Supply: Rooted saplings available in nursery bags, suitable for wide-spacing plantation layout (e.g., 3x3 ft or 4x3 ft).
